Incident Summary:

07/29/2009: On Wednesday, in Gozara, Herat, Afghanistan, unidentified militants detonated an improvised explosive device near an electoral campaign office of President Hamid Karzai. No casualties were reported, but the office was damaged. No group claimed responsibility.
